Whiskey and History in Dublin

Morning
Start your day with a guided tour and whiskey tasting at the Jameson Distillery Bow St.. Learn about the history of Irish whiskey and enjoy the flavors of this iconic spirit.
Afternoon
For lunch, head to Cornucopia, a renowned vegetarian restaurant in Dublin. Afterward, explore the Kilmainham Gaol, a historic prison with a significant role in Irish history.
Evening
In the evening, savor a fine dining experience at Chapter One, known for its exquisite Irish cuisine. After dinner, take a leisurely walk around St. Stephen's Green, a beautiful park in the heart of the city.

Whiskey and Culture in Dublin

Morning
Enjoy a tour and tasting at the Teeling Whiskey Distillery, a boutique distillery in the heart of Dublin. Learn about the craft of whiskey making and sample some unique expressions.
Afternoon
For lunch, try the gourmet burgers at Bunsen, a popular spot for burger enthusiasts. Afterward, visit the National Gallery of Ireland to admire a diverse range of artworks.
Evening
Indulge in a modern Irish dining experience at Pichet, known for its creative dishes. After dinner, immerse yourself in the vibrant atmosphere of Temple Bar, Dublin's cultural quarter.

Nature and Tranquility near Dublin

Morning
Take a guided tour to the Wicklow Mountains and Glendalough, where you can explore the stunning natural beauty and ancient monastic site.
Afternoon
Enjoy a picnic lunch in the peaceful surroundings of Glendalough. Afterward, visit the Irish Whiskey Museum in Dublin to delve deeper into the history of Irish whiskey.
Evening
For your final evening, dine at The Woollen Mills Eating House, a restaurant with a focus on local and seasonal ingredients. After dinner, take a relaxing stroll along the River Liffey.
